The most important factors affecting the global climate are the motions of water such as sea wave or the steam above water. It’s significantly meaningful surveilling and knowing ocean current and related environment at any time.This article begins with introducing the domestic and overseas research status and related technology of Doppler measurement. Then based on the standard of measuring bottom profile current, sea waves, and suspending sediment, it presents you of this wave observing device a highly sophisticated design, including its system configuration and software overall realization.This article attaches importance to the relative noise reduction technology of Ocean Wave Observing Instrument, which includes the designing of noise-reducing receiver hardware,multiple correlation algorithms in wide-band frequency measurement,manually conversing stratified flows and smoothing algorithm in denoising measurement data.The measurement accuracy of Ocean Wave Observing Instrument already met the design specifications through several simulations and equipment’s underwater experiments and certain reference values are proved for subsequent Acoustic Doppler Current Profiler (ADCP) development.
